The Last Two Years: Tracking Supply and Price Trends

Raw material input costs shape global prices. Across 2022 and 2023, energy pricing rollercoasters in the European Union and the US jolted production costs, sometimes hiking ex-factory Dimethyl fumarate prices to $7,000 per ton, especially in France, the Netherlands, and Spain. China’s chemical hubs in Jiangsu and Shandong managed steadier cost pipelines by locking in domestic methanol and maleic anhydride supply, parts of the chemical pathway to Dimethyl fumarate. Local suppliers avoid the energy swings that hit Poland or the UK. Global shipping costs fluctuated wildly through ’22, but China’s port connections to Indonesia, Thailand, and Singapore kept average FOB prices competitive for bulk buyers in places like Argentina, Malaysia, and Israel.

North American supply chains saw COVID aftershocks in 2022, with feedstock imports from Canada and logistics constraints lifting average prices in the United States above those in South Korea or Saudi Arabia.
